Differences in Inpatient Drug Treatment in Pattison, Mississippi

Today, different inpatient drug rehabilitation facilities vary in terms of the outline and execution of their drug and alcohol addiction treatment treatment plans and services. For example, the length of time you will spend participating in therapy and detox will vary from one center to another. Whereas some programs last close to 9 months or longer, others will be short and take about 30 days.

In the same way, these facilities in Pattison vary regarding the level of autonomy and freedom clients have while undergoing drug and alcohol addiction rehab. Some of the facilities are locked down, meaning that you won't be able to leave the center as you battle your alcohol and drug abuse and any co-occurring mental health issues. In such a program, you might not even be able to access the internet or have visitors. Other centers, however, might allow you some leeway to interact with the world outside while still focusing on total recovery.

When you select inpatient alcohol and drug rehab, therefore, it is crucial that you examine various facilities and pick the one that matches your needs. Some of the aspects you should consider include:

a) Monetary Policies

Ask the residential program whether they accept insurance, offer financial support, and have a variety of payment choices.

b) Offerings and Services

You should also look into and find out what the Pattison, MS. treatment center has to offer in terms of accommodation, food, recreation, therapy, and other formats of addiction rehabilitation.

As you continue evaluating different inpatient drug and alcohol rehab programs, keep in mind that no given program will be effective for every addict. To this end, it might be in your best interests to carefully determine what every center can provide until you get to a facility that is most ideal for your requirements and preferences.

Overall, inpatient alcohol and drug rehab is among the most effective of all types of drug and alcohol addiction rehab protocols. The time spent in one of these programs will make sure that you can productively focus on your treatment free from the temptations and triggers that you might come across if you choose outpatient rehab.

In response to a dire need for affordable and accessible community-based residential substance abuse treatment, forward-thinking business and community leaders from the City of Jackson and surrounding areas established in 1973 the Harbor Houses of Jackson, Inc., a nonprofit 501(c)(3) corporation. We are licensed by the State Department of Mental Health to operate multiple facilities with a total of 89 beds. Since 2011, The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F) has awarded us an accreditation based upon our commitment to international standards of quality.
